Wandering IPs - is a program of detection Geolocation by IP. Immediately after launch, the program monitors the TCP connection established with your computer, identifies remote IP address and then tries to determine their geological location. The result is displayed on the map with illuminated time zones, the three-dimensional globe. In addition to the detection of endpoints, the program can be used to determine the route, which was passed packets over IP networks.


Ever thought about visualizing your network connections in 3D environment? Try Wandering IPs - once launched it monitors TCP connections made to or from your PC, identifies remote IP adresses and then determines their geographic coordinates. Results are projected on textured 3D Globe that can be integrated with your desktop background. Apart from locating endpoinds, it can be used to trace the route taken by packets across an IP network. Program utilizes variation of MaxMind GeoLite database which contains over 3,000,000 IP-to-location records and is frequently updated.
